Input Shaft: Disassembly
CAUTION:
The inner synchronizer ring and the synchronizer cone must be handled very carefully.
NOTE:
The design and assembly procedure for the third gear single synchronizer are the same as for fourth gear. The following steps are for a double synchronizer. Refer to the table in SPECIFICATIONS if synchronizer parts have to be newly installed.
NOTE:
If there any new installation of bearings, shafts or the transaxle housings is necessary, the transaxle must be shimmed.
NOTE:
See "DESCRIPTION AND OPERATION " for a general view of the input shaft.
- Using the special tool, press the taper roller bearing on the clutch side off the driveshaft.
- Using the special tool, press the taper roller bearing on the transaxle side off the driveshaft.
- Press off the fifth gear wheel with the taper roller bearing.
- Slide the snap ring out of the annular groove until it sits below the taper roller bearing.
- Using the Gear removal support plate, press off the fifth gear wheel together with the snap ring and taper roller bearing.

- Remove the fourth gear wheel.
- Fourth gear wheel.
- Needle roller bearing.
- Synchronizer ring.
- Remove the third/fourth gear synchronizer assembly.
- Snap ring.
- Synchronizer assembly.
- Remove the third gear wheel.
- Outer synchronizer ring
- Synchronizer cone
- Inner synchronizer ring
- Third gear wheel
- Needle roller bearing
